San Telmo
A more traditional, if a bit bohemian, part of town, San Telmo's cobblestone streets and colonial style houses are all about antique-hunting, people-watching and tango. The streets are lined with top-notch steakhouses and quaint shops where you can get lost for hours. Be sure to check out the Sunday market for great deals on some unique antiques.

Floralis Genérica

What appears as a satellite dish or a radio telescope at first sight is actually a sculpture resembling a gigantic flower. Floralis Genérica has become a landmark in Buenos Aires' Plaza de las Naciones Unidas and was created and donated by Eduardo Catalano in 2002. Every morning, the 23 meters high petals open - moved by an electrical system. Supposedly, Floralis Genérica was the world's first mobile sculpture controlled by such a system. At sunset, the petals then close again, emitting a red glow from inside.
